Tag: Spanish Industry

Spanish Industry refers to the sector of the economy in Spain that is involved in the production of goods and services through manufacturing, processing, and various forms of industrial activity. This includes a diverse range of industries such as automotive, textiles, machinery, food processing, chemicals, electronics, and construction. The Spanish industry is characterized by both traditional manufacturing and advanced technological processes. It plays a critical role in Spain’s overall economic structure, contributing significantly to employment, exports, and innovation. Additionally, Spanish industry has seen a shift towards sustainability and digital transformation in recent years, focusing on improving efficiency and reducing environmental impact.
